Disaster near Jerusalem! Major fire at a plastics factory in Hebron

A major fire has erupted in Hebron, 30 km south of Jerusalem. A major fire outbreak at the Royal Plastic Industries Factory in Hebron has led to an urgent evacuation of surrounding neighborhoods, marking a critical incident in the area. Occurring during a period when the factory was empty, the blaze’s uncontrolled spread has prompted a significant response from local authorities and the community. This event not only disrupts the local economy but also poses a severe risk to residential safety, especially with the fire nearing key industrial supplies. The huge fire triggered a first-degree state of emergency across the Hebron Municipality. Civil defence teams from nearby Jericho, Bethlehem and Jerusalem have also been deployed to help tackle the fire. According to local reports entire neighbourhoods around the factory have been evacuated as firefighters continue to struggle to extinguish the fire.
